Dose anybody on this forum use co2 enrichment for their grow rooms? I Know that plants use co2 to grow but is co2 enrichment really needed? If my plants are in a grow room that is sealed off from people 22hrs out of the day will my plants get enough co2 without co2 supplementation? Thanks for the help.
 
From what I've read, the average level of CO2 in the air is 300ppm, and with 1000-1500ppm, plant growth rate increases and yield can be higher. If you have an air intake fan, you won't need one... it wouldn't do anything but good but I would find it hard to justify the price.

Do you know how much of an increased yield? because even if a couple plants yielded an ounce more the co2 would pay for itself in one grow
 
If your room is sealed 22 hours a day you need to add fresh air or co2. My room is sealed so I can air condition it in the summer so I added co2. The growth is much improved in flower. I am a little over 3 weeks into using it so far so I couldn't tell you how much of a difference but I can see a lot healthier growth. It looks like my yeilds will be up about 30%. I had good airflow before. The initial cost of a co2 setup is a little high but worth it in my opinion. My room is 6.5 x 8.5 x 8. I have been on the same tank now for over 3 weeks, @ approx. 1500 ppm. It costs 10$ to fill a tank. It cost me around 400 to set up with 2 tanks, regulator timer setup, gas and test kit. An investment I would make again.
 
Co2 also allows you to run your temps 5 to 10 degrees higher than would normally be optimal.

Co2 with global warming is now approaching 400 ppm in most cites even 450 in large polluted ones greta news for herb growers bad for our fragile planet.

Cannabis can process Photosynthesis with lvls of c02 as high as 1200 ppm and heat of 90 degrees and experience amazing growth speed. Warning you run a 90 deegree grow area your gonna have mites period.

The next reason is something I was shown at a lab in switzerland and later tested in my area.
In a full room of cannabis with a co2 of 1200 ppm within minutes of shutting the valve it fell to under 200 ppm in that room full of reefer. Your not gonna get max bud at 200ppm so its about maintaining the co2 as well.

Sealed co2 rooms are very stelth with carbon filters installed.


co2 makes hard buds that weigh more and have more density.
